Output 89b2bf0225e9e2a9d5c9b42bb62be959bcf28863ea568fc995b181df63f113c7:7

value
8574790252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 673da57e797fdd32fc73d712a09d6d5498f638c4 OP_EQUAL
address
MHK3gTdTN8AsuJ7wdxEfX2dQjQFxiwNawB
transaction
89b2bf0225e9e2a9d5c9b42bb62be959bcf28863ea568fc995b181df63f113c7
spent
true